Abstract
This paper presents a method for designing measurement systems, that will n ot only make the systems observable, but also will maintain observability a gainst loss of network branches. A linear programming based solution is pro posed for choosing a measurement configuration that will make the system fu lly observable. Subsequently, a systematic method of appending a minimum nu mber of additional measurements to ensure full observability against branch outages, is described. Contingencies considered in this paper relate to th e loss of any single branch. However, the method can be extended to the cas e of multiple contingencies, provided the cost of adding more meters is fin ancially justifiable. Numerical examples illustrating the proposed method, are given in the paper.
